WebApr 5, 2024 · However, the quality of these predictions is low relative to experimental measurement by ChIP-seq. Thus, while the savings are huge (about $300 for TF binding prediction from ATAC-seq vs. about $50,000 for 100 ChIP-seq experiments), TF binding prediction from ATAC-seq is limited due to a lack of high-quality computational models. Because real-time PCR can be performed in either a 96- or 384-well format in a minimal reaction volume and primers can be synthesized with minimal cost, ChIP-qPCR is an attractive strategy to interrogate target genes and … WebHOMER was initially developed to automate the process of finding enriched motifs in ChIP-Seq peaks. More generally, HOMER analyzes genomic positions, not limited to only ChIP-Seq peaks, for enriched motifs. The main idea is that all the user really needs is a file containing genomic coordinates (i.e. a HOMER peak file or BED file), and HOMER ...
